      Once upon a time, a group of Twin Cities’ writers gathered together for a mysterious event called Spontaneous Combustion. They were each given three prompts and told they had 24 hours to write one original short story. By the next day, they had written this book.

      The colorful stories that blossomed forth during that one day are living testament to the inspirational power of pressure writing. Spontaneous Combustion Vol. 1 is the ornate vase showcasing the public-chosen “Winners” & “Champions” of the literary garden that grew overnight. In an effort to preserve the art of the Story in its purest form, no censors have been applied to these 11 pieces of fiction.
